QTL Experiment in Brief |
Animals: | Animals were Chinese Holstein cows. |
Breeds associated:
|
Design: | Animals were genotyped for 64 SNPs in a QTL region on BTA6 and analyzed for milk production traits. UGDH was determined to be the most plausible candidate gene (10 SNPs used for association analysis). |
Analysis: | The MIXED procedure was used. |
Software: | SAS, Haploview |
